No traffic touring cycling routes around Guggenhausen traverse a landscape characterized by picturesque forests, rolling hills, and numerous lakes. The region offers varied terrain, from serene meadows to the foothills of the Alps, providing a relaxing environment for outdoor enthusiasts. Key natural features include the Pfrunger-Burgweiler Ried nature reserve and various local lakes, enhancing the scenic routes. This area is well-suited for touring cyclists seeking quiet paths through diverse natural settings.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ic touring cycling routes are available in Guggenhausen?

There are 8 dedicated no-traffic touring cycling routes around Guggenhausen. These routes offer a variety of distances and difficulties, ensuring a pleasant ride through the region's scenic landscapes.

What kind of terrain can I expect on these no-traffic routes?

The no-traffic touring cycling routes in Guggenhausen traverse a diverse landscape of picturesque forests, rolling hills, and lush green meadows. You'll find varied terrain, from gentle slopes to more undulating sections, providing both serene stretches and engaging challenges. The region's proximity to numerous lakes also means you'll often cycle alongside beautiful bodies of water.

Are there easy no-traffic touring cycling routes suitable for beginners or families?

Yes, Guggenhausen offers 2 easy no-traffic touring cycling routes perfect for beginners or families. A great option is the Pond – Guggenhauser Weiher loop from Guggenhausen, which is just under 10 km long with minimal elevation gain, offering a relaxed ride around the local pond.

What natural highlights can I discover along the no-traffic touring cycling routes?

Many routes offer access to stunning natural features. You could visit the Bannwald Tower (Pfrunger-Burgweiler Ried) for panoramic views of the reed bed, or the charming Schmalegger Tobel Waterfall nestled within a forest. The Höchsten summit also provides expansive vistas over Lake Constance and the Alps.

Are there any circular no-traffic touring cycling routes?

Yes, many of the no-traffic touring cycling routes in Guggenhausen are circular, allowing you to start and end at the same point. For example, the View of Lake Schreckensee – Dornacher Ried loop from Unterwaldhausen offers a moderate 34 km ride with beautiful lake views.

What do other touring cyclists enjoy most about the routes in Guggenhausen?

The komoot community highly rates the touring cycling experience in Guggenhausen, with an average score of 4.6 out of 5 stars from over 1300 ratings. Cyclists frequently praise the tranquility of the routes, the beautiful natural scenery, and the well-maintained paths that allow for peaceful rides away from traffic.

Can I find cafes or places to stop for refreshments along these routes?

While specific cafes are not listed for every route, the region of Guggenhausen is known for its local hospitality. Many routes pass through or near small villages where you can often find traditional inns (Gasthöfe) or local cafes. The Boundary Stone Museum Ostrach – Härle's Farm Café loop from Unterwaldhausen specifically mentions a farm café, indicating such opportunities exist.

Are there any routes that pass by lakes or offer water views?

Absolutely. The region is dotted with numerous lakes, and several no-traffic routes incorporate them. The Hosskircher See – Jettkofen Quarry Lake loop from Unterwaldhausen is a moderate 55 km route that takes you past multiple scenic lakes, offering refreshing water views throughout your ride.

What is the best time of year for no-traffic touring cycling in Guggenhausen?

The best time for touring cycling in Guggenhausen is generally from spring to autumn. During these seasons, the weather is mild, the landscapes are vibrant, and the routes are most enjoyable. Summer offers longer daylight hours, while spring and autumn provide pleasant temperatures and beautiful foliage.

Are there any viewpoints or panoramic spots along the no-traffic routes?

Yes, the region offers several rewarding viewpoints. The Bannwald Tower (Pfrunger-Burgweiler Ried) provides a magnificent 360-degree view of the reed bed, and the Höchsten summit offers expansive vistas stretching to Lake Constance and the Alps. These spots are perfect for a break and to take in the scenery.

Are the no-traffic touring cycling routes in Guggenhausen suitable for e-bikes?

Yes, the diverse terrain and varying distances of the routes make them very suitable for e-bikes. E-trekking bikes are particularly recommended for some of the longer or more undulating routes, allowing riders of all fitness levels to comfortably explore the beautiful landscapes of Guggenhausen.
